    Music and wrestling have never really meshed well to begin with. Actually, I take that back - wrestling and music made for a commercial audience first and to suit the character using the music second is not a compatible relationship in my eyes.

    The problem here, (and with all due respect to you HD) is that you've made a thread based around the argument that the company needs newer music for it's employees, yet, you offer us a 12 Stones song as an example. Correct me if my definition of new is out of line, but haven't we been down that road before? I think this is exactly the problem. There's no archetype for a good wrestling theme song other than one that's solely meant to highlight the persona of the person using that song, which is the way it should be. A subtle reason why I think some have grown disenfranchised with a partial amount of the newer wrestlers today is that the company believes slapping on a mainstream savvy theme song will cover up that competitor's lack of character.

    I'm not saying this is always the case. There's certainly people whom, in the ring, I enjoy, but there music continues to make me absolutely nauseous such as The Miz, Ryder, Ziggler, etc. etc. Then again, maybe I'm just an embittered music fan who thinks most wrestling songs are utter crap?

    I personally cannot stand the majority of the entrance music the guys have today. A lot of it just all sounds the same. Ziggler, Ryder, Sheamus, Christian, Cody, Barret it's all shitty, generic, sounds the same music. I think WWE did a much better job when they made their music in house. It was more tailored to the wrestler and no 2 entrance themes sounded like it came from the same band. They are more concerned with selling music on itunes though because I am sure they get some type of cut for each download. More people will download an actual song as opposed to say Angle's old music which was awesome for a wrestler's entrance even when it was The Patriot's

    I love how Ride of the Valkyries is considered jobber music.

    BTW like HollywoodDude said

    Gorgeous George/Macho Man- "Pomp and Circumstance" by Edward Elgar

    and a few more

    Harley Race/ Jerry Lawler-- "Pictures At An Exhibition - The Great Gate of Kiev" by Modest Muggorsky
    Ric Flair - Also Sprach Zarathustra by Richard Strauss
    Hunter Hearst Helmsley- "Ode to Joy" by Beethoven
    Wiiliam Regal- Promendade by Nathan L. Hofheins
